The breed's ancestors were 19th-century Scottish weavers who moved to England to work in textile mills. They made a living by chasing rodents through the nooks and crannies of industrial areas. Task-focused breeding eventually produced a spritely little terrier that was small enough to be able to fit into small spaces. The Yorkie was a lapdog that gained popularity with time.

Like all canines, Yorkies are feisty and may be aggressive towards other dogs that they do not know. To prevent this, Yorkies should be socialized at an early age with other dogs and be regularly monitored by a professional trainer to check on their mental and physical health.

Yorkies are at risk of suffering from hypoglycemia. This is a condition in which the blood sugar levels of Yorkies fall too low. If symptoms occur the vet will administer a high-sugar liquid to help them get back up. This condition is more common for older pets that might require additional dietary supplements to maintain a healthy weight.

Heart disease is also more common in this breed because of their small size and weakened heart valves. The valves that are weaker can leak blood, straining the heart and causing an early death. Exercise

Yorkies should regularly exercise to release pent-up energies and maintain their bodies in good shape. This can be done by short walks, interactive play sessions, or even indoor activities. Yorkies also enjoy learning new tricks and commands which stimulate their minds.

Moderate exercise can do wonders for your little dog's physical and mental health. Daily walks of around 20 minutes at a relaxed pace will allow your dog to explore the environment and burn off some energy. After your walk, bring your Yorkie to the designated bathroom area, and then bring them back out to reinforce the housebreaking.

Yorkshire Terriers are temperature-sensitive, so be careful not to leave them out too long when it's hot or cold. Be mindful of how much time your dog is outside because this could affect their appetite and hydration. You can also play games with your Yorkie to engage their natural instincts. For example playing fetch can increase your dog's endurance and increase their coordination. Yorkshire Terriers are a breed dog that is used to being around family. They have strong bonds with their human counterparts, and do not do well if left alone for extended time. This can cause separation anxiety. To prevent this from happening you should focus on socialization and training during the puppy stage.

Yorkies are more susceptible to dental problems because of their small size. A good dental hygiene routine is vital throughout the life of your pet. Daily brushing can prevent the accumulation of tartar, which can lead to inflammation, tooth decay and decay of the bone. Routine dental cleanings may also be performed under anesthesia to remove tartar, plaque, Damian der Welpe (read this blog post from Popup Blog) and other harmful substances before they cause infection and painful gums as well as tooth loss.

Yorkshire Terriers may also be susceptible to hereditary ailments such as tracheal collapse, which is a condition that occurs when cartilage rings are weakening and cause the supporting structures around the dog's windpipe to collapse or become sagging. The condition is characterized by a dry cough which may worsen when your dog is excited or has finished eating. To decrease the chance of tracheal collapse, your pet should be kept at a healthy weight and should wear a harness while walking instead of a collar, which can cause pressure on the trachea.
